Two cars are racing to an intersection. Car A is driving East at 90km/h and Car B is driving North East at 29m/s. Neither one is committed to stopping so a collision occurs and Car A ends up travelling 18m/s[E30°N]. If Car A has a mass of 2500 kg and Car B has a mass of 1800 kg, what is the final velocity of Car B? Is the collision elastic?
